Get The Maximum Memory Performance
ASRock X79 Extreme9 flagship board delivers extra memory bandwidth,
coming with 8 DIMM slots for Quad-Channel memory, supporting up to DDR3
2133+(OC) MHz for all 8 DIMMs at the same time! All ASRock X79 mobos
meet the latest Intel XMP 1.3 configuration. XMP 1.3 profile offers more
precise DRAM timing settings and allows users to get the maximum memory
performance from your system.
XFast RAM: Fully Optimize Memory Usage
Special highlight here is the newest XFast RAM technology. ASRock XFast
RAM is integrated into ASRock Extreme Tuning Utility (AXTU). It fully
utilizes the memory space that cannot be used under Windows 32-bit OS.
XFast RAM also shortens the loading time of previously visited websites,
making web surfing faster than ever. And it also boosts the speed when
executing software with large file (i.e. Photoshop) up to 5 times
faster. Another advantage of ASRock XFast RAM is that it reduces the
frequency of accessing your SSDs or HDDs in order to extend their
lifespan.

HyperDuo Plus Technology: Gain 6X Faster Performance!
X79 Extreme9 is dedicated to deliver fantastic performance. The onboard
Marvell SE9220 controller supports Hardware RAID, providing high levels
of storage reliability. While the SSD and HDD are connected, the board
supports HyperDuo Plus™ technology which can make the SSD become the
cache of the HDD to enable SSD-like performance. ASRock HyperDuo Plus
technology saves more time on data transmission and provides up to 6
times faster performance than a HDD-only system.

ASRock LGA2011 Lineup Complete with X79 Extreme4
ASRock's first wave of socket LGA2011 motherboards comes a full circle
with the X79 Extreme4. The series consists of the X79 Extreme4, X79 Extreme4-M (micro-ATX), X79 Extreme7, and X79 Extreme9.
There aren't many micro-ATX LGA2011 motherboards that we're hearing
about, and hence ASRock might get the opportunity to charge a premium
for the X79 Extreme4-M, making this the most affordable LGA2011 board
from ASRock's stable. It still packs a lot of features and connectivity.
To begin with, it is consistent with the black and gold styling of the
other boards, including the active fan-heatsink over the X79 PCH.
The LGA2011 socket is powered by an 8-phase VRM design, which is identical to that of the X79 Extreme4-M. The socket is wired to four DDR3 DIMM slots, supporting quad-channel DDR3 memory (one DIMM per channel). It has an interesting combination of expansion slots, making use of all 7 spaces available to the ATX form-factor. It includes three PCI-Express x16 (first two are permanent PCI-Express 3.0 x16, the third is permanent PCI-Express 2.0 x8), two PCI-Express 2.0 x1, and two legacy PCI. Storage connectivity includes two SATA 6 Gb/s and four SATA 3 Gb/s internal ports wired to the X79 PCH, three additional SATA 6 Gb/s and one eSATA 6 Gb/s wired to ASMedia-made SATA controllers.
There are four USB 3.0 ports in all, driven by two ASMedia-made controllers, these include two ports on the rear panel, and two by internal header. 8+2 channel HD audio with optical and coaxial SPDIF outputs, one gigabit Ethernet connection, Firewire, and a number of USB 2.0 ports make for the rest of the connectivity. The board supports 3-way SLI and CrossFire, the XFastLAN feature works to lower pings in online games, and the audio features THX TruStudio software. The board is driven by UEFI firmware.

ASRock Announces Wide-Ranged Support for AMD FX Processors
Motherboard giant, ASRock Inc. is proud to announce that their AMD
Motherboard Series now can fully support the newly launched AM3+
Bulldozer processors. It's been an incredible year for multi-core
processing and it's almost time for you to upgrade the essential CPU.
ASRock have prioritized AM3+ motherboard implementation and is the first to produce the most sophisticated AM3+ CPU-capable motherboards. The entire range of AM3+ mobo includes AMD's 9-Series, 8-Series, 7-Series and Nvidia's GeForce 7025 chipset series. Importantly, ASRock have a complete motherboard products line (from high-end, performance to budget-level) supporting AM3+ Bulldozer processors. Users are able to enjoy the exciting AM3+ performance with the latest BIOS update.
